If you previously purchased TF2 you will automatically have a premium account but if you started playing with a F2P account you will have to purchase an item from the item shop to upgrade your account to a premium one. One player actually created a mod that blacklists all F2P players from a server, thus preventing the horrid noobage the public servers have been experiencing since even 9-year-olds can afford a free game. If you don’t want to be cut from a large chunk of good servers, I suggest you purchase an item.
